Miles and miles of piping–large and small diameter–are installed on tankers, container ships, and cruise liners to transport fuel, water, oils, gases, and hydraulic fluids, some of which are under high pressure. Bending tube and pipe for the shipbuilding industry comes with many challenges. Fabricators must meet tight time frames and high volumes, bend tough materials, meet wall thickness requirements for pressure vessels, and bend very small radii because space onboard is severely limited.
